
50-Miler Award
The 50-Miler Award is presented to each qualifying individual for satisfactory
participation in an approved wilderness trip. In order to qualify for the award the group
of which the individual is a member must fulfill all of the following requirements.
- Make complete and satisfactory plans for the trip, including the possibilities of
advancement.
- Cover the wilderness trail or canoe or boat route of not less than 50 consecutive miles;
take a minimum of 5 consecutive days to complete the trip without the aid of motors. (In
some areas pack animals may be used.)
- During the time on the trail or waterway, complete a minimum of 10 hours each of group
work on projects to improve the trail, springs, campsite, portage or wilderness area. If
after checking with recognized authorities, it is not possible to complete 10 hours each
of group work on the trail, a similar project may be done in the unit's home area ( There
should be no unauthorized cutting of brush or timber.)
- Unit or tour leader must then file with local council service center. This application
gives additional details about planning the trip.
